Ukuqonda ii-adapter ze-SC/APC
Uyilo kunye noLwakhiwo lweeAptha ze-SC/APC
Iiadaptha ze-SC/APCziyilwe ngobunono ukuqinisekisa ulungelelwaniso oluchanekileyo kunye noqhagamshelwano olukhuselekileyo kuthungelwano lwefiber optic. Ezi ziadaptha zibonisa indlu enemibala eluhlaza, eyahlula kwezinye iindidi ezifana ne-adapter ye-SC / UPC. Umbala oluhlaza ubonisa ukusetyenziswa kwepolishi ye-angled ngokomzimba (APC) ebusweni bokuphela kwefiber. Olu luyilo lwe-engile, oluqhelekile kwi-engile ye-8-degree, lunciphisa ukubonakaliswa ngasemva ngokukhokelela ukukhanya kude nomthombo.
Ukwakhiwa kwee-adapter ze-SC / APC kubandakanya izinto eziphezulu eziphezulu ezifana ne-zirconia ye-ceramic sleeves. Le mikhono ibonelela ngokuqina okugqwesileyo kwaye iqinisekisa ulungelelwaniso oluchanekileyo lwee-fiber cores. Iiadaptha zikwabandakanya iplastiki eqinile okanye izindlu zentsimbi, ezikhusela amacandelo angaphakathi kunye nokuphucula ixesha elide. Ubunjineli obuchanekileyo bezi adapters buqinisekisa ilahleko ephantsi yokufaka kunye nelahleko ephezulu yokubuyisela, okwenza kube yinto efanelekileyo kwi-high-performance fiber optic networks.

Izibonelelo ze-SC/APC Adapters kwiFiber Optic Networks
Ukuthelekisa kunye ne-UPC kunye ne-PC Connectors
Iiadaptha ze-SC/APC zibonelela ngeengenelo ezahlukileyo ngaphezulu kwe-UPC (uQhagamshelwano loMzimba oluPhezulu) kunye nePC (uQhagamshelwano loMzimba) iziqhagamshelo, ezibenza babeukhetho olukhethiweyo kwintsebenzo ephezuluiinethiwekhi zefiber optic. Umahluko ophambili ulele kwijometri yobuso besiphelo sokudibanisa. Ngelixa izihlanganisi ze-UPC zinendawo ethe tyaba, ekhazimlisiweyo, iiadaptha ze-SC/APC zisebenzisa i-8-degree angled end face. Olu luyilo lune-engile lunciphisa ukuboniswa ngasemva ngokusalathisa ukukhanya okubonakalisiweyo kwisigqubuthelo kunokubuyela kumthombo.
Iimethrikhi zokusebenza zigxininisa ngakumbi ukongama kweeadaptha ze-SC/APC. Izihlanganisi ze-UPC zidla ngokufumana ilahleko yembuyekezo ejikeleze -55 dB, ngelixa iiadaptha ze-SC/APC zihambisailahleko yembuyekezo edlula -65 dB. Le lahleko ephezulu yokubuyisela iqinisekisa ingqibelelo yesignali engcono, okwenza i-adapter ze-SC / APC zilungele izicelo ezifana ne-FTTx (iFiber ukuya kwi-x) kunye ne-WDM (i-Wavelength Division Multiplexing) iinkqubo. Ngokwahlukileyo, izihlanganisi ze-UPC zifaneleke ngakumbi kwiinethiwekhi ze-Ethernet, apho ilahleko yokubuyisela ingabalulekanga kakhulu. Iziqhagamshelo zePC, ezinembuyekezo yelahleko emalunga ne -40 dB, zisetyenziswa ngokubanzi kwiindawo ezingabalulekanga kangako.
Ukukhetha phakathi kwezi ziqhagamshelo kuxhomekeke kwiimfuno ezithile zenethiwekhi. Kwi-bandwidth ephezulu, ukuhamba ixesha elide, okanyeUkuhanjiswa komqondiso wevidiyo yeRFizicelo, iiadaptha ze-SC/APC zibonelela ngokusebenza okungahambelaniyo. Ukukwazi kwabo ukunciphisa ukubonakaliswa kunye nokugcina umgangatho wesignali kubenza babaluleke kakhulu kwiziseko zefiber optic zanamhlanje.
Ilahleko ye-Optical ephantsi kunye nelahleko ephezulu yokuBuyisa
Iiadaptha ze-SC/APC ziyagqwesa ekuqinisekiseniilahleko ye-optical ephantsikunye nelahleko ephezulu yokubuya, izinto ezimbini ezibalulekileyo zokuhanjiswa kwedatha ngokufanelekileyo. Iilahleko yokufaka ephantsikwezi ziadaptha ziqinisekisa ukuba inxalenye ebalulekileyo yesignali yokuqala ifikelela kwindawo yayo, ukunciphisa ilahleko yamandla ngexesha lokudluliselwa. Olu phawu lubaluleke kakhulu kuqhagamshelo lomgama omde, apho ukuncipha komqondiso kunokuphazamisa ukusebenza kwenethiwekhi.
Ukubuyiswa okuphezulu kwelahleko yeeadaptha ze-SC/APC ziphucula ngakumbi isibheno sabo. Ngokufunxa ukukhanya okubonakalisiweyo kwisigqubuthelo, ubuso obune-engile ye-8-degree bunciphisa kakhulu ukubuyisela umva. Olu phawu loyilo aluphuculi nje kuphela umgangatho wophawu kodwa lukwanciphisa ukuphazamiseka, okubalulekileyo ekugcineni intembeko yokuhanjiswa kwedatha ngesantya esiphezulu. Iimvavanyo zeLebhu zibonise ukusebenza okuphezulu kwee-adapter ze-SC / APC, ngeamaxabiso elahleko okufakwayo ajikeleze i-1.25 dBkunye nelahleko yembuyekezo edlula -50 dB.
Ezi metrics zokusebenza zigxininisa ukuthembeka kwee-adapter ze-SC / APC kwiindawo ezifunayo. Ukukwazi kwabo ukugcina ilahleko ephantsi ye-optical loss kunye nelahleko ephezulu yokubuyisela ibenza ilitye lembombo leenethiwekhi ze-high-speed network, ziqinisekisa ukuhanjiswa kwedatha okungapheliyo kunye nokunciphisa ixesha lokunciphisa.

Iingqwalasela eziSebenzayo ze-SC/APC Adapter
UFakelo kunye neziKhokelo zokuLondoloza
Ngokufanelekileyoukufakela kunye nokugcinwaiiadaptha ze-SC/APC zibalulekile ekuqinisekiseni ukusebenza kakuhle kuthungelwano lwefiber optic. Amagcisa kufuneka alandele izikhokelo eziqatshelweyo kwishishini ukunciphisa ukulahleka komqondiso kunye nokugcina ukuthembeka kwenethiwekhi. Ukucoca nokuhlola kudlala indima ebalulekileyo kule nkqubo. Uthuli okanye inkunkuma kwisiphelo sobuso beadaptha inokubangela ukuthotywa komqondiso obalulekileyo. Ukusebenzisa izixhobo ezikhethekileyo zokucoca, ezifana ne-lint-free wipes kunye ne-isopropyl alcohol, iqinisekisa ukuba i-adapter ihlala ingenayo i-contaminants.

FAQ
Yintoni eyahlula iiadaptha ze-SC/APC kwiiadaptha ze-SC/UPC?
Iiadaptha ze-SC/APC zinobuso obune-angle esiphelweni esinciphisa ukubonakaliswa ngasemva. Iiadaptha ze-SC/UPC zinobuso besiphelo esicaba, nto leyo eyenza ukuba ingasebenzi kakuhle kuthungelwano olunesantya esiphezulu.
Kufuneka zicocwe njani iiadaptha ze-SC/APC?
Sebenzisa i-lint-free wipes kunye ne-isopropyl alcohol ukucoca ubuso bokuphela. Ukucoca rhoqo kuthintela ukuthotywa komqondiso kunye nokuqinisekisaukusebenza kakuhlekwiinethiwekhi zefiber optic.
